Purpose of Position

This is a part-time non-benefited position. Only UND students are eligible to be hired in this position.

The Line Cook will cook simple items during events and during the week will prepare meal ingredients simple dishes condiments and other items as directed by senior staff.

Duties & Responsibilities

  • Cooks simple meal items such as quesadillas during events as directed by the head chef.
  • Prepares meal ingredients as directed by the head chef.
  • Prepares fresh produce by peeling cutting and portioning.
  • Prepares meat by trimming cutting and portioning.
  • Prepares simple dishes such as breads or salads.
  • Mixes or prepares condiments dressings and sauces.
  • Maintains compliance with applicable health safety food handling and hygiene codes and standards.
  • Assists with unloading inspection and storage of raw ingredients and supplies.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.
